Anodyne's traffic from Greenlight is negligible (I think 150 hits). Our fastspring store has 91 hits from greenlight, 20 of which resulted in sales. Not sure on how many of tgreenlight -> homepage -> sales there were, though.

There's definitey a lot more from homepage -> greenlight for us.

How are you monitoring that hits to your store are coming from Greenlight? Are you going by the idea that people are using the coupon?

To our website, Google Analytics, same with the store (I ues Fastspring and they give you the ability to track for free)
